2000–2004: Brescia Roberto Baggio




—carlo mazzone.

after 2 years inter, baggio decided not renew expiring contract due conflicts marcello lippi, making him free agent @ age 33. linked smaller serie clubs such napoli , reggina, , several premier league , la liga clubs, including barcelona. baggio transferred serie newcomers brescia, under head coach carlo mazzone, aiming save them relegation, , staying in italy in order have greater opportunity of being called 2002 world cup. made captain , given number 10 shirt, playing attacking midfielder.


despite injury problems during first half of season, baggio re-found form , managed ten goals , ten assists in 2000–01 season. brescia finished in joint seventh place, best serie finish since league s re-establishment in 1946, , qualified uefa intertoto cup, reaching quarter-finals of coppa italia, losing eventual winners fiorentina. baggio helped brescia final of 2001 uefa intertoto cup, defeated paris saint-germain on away goals. baggio scored 1 goal in tournament, in final penalty. performances earned him nomination 2001 ballon d or, , finished 25th overall in rankings. baggio 1 of best offensive playmakers in league, winning guerin d oro award in 2001, awarded italian sports magazine il guerin sportivo, player highest average rating throughout season @ least 19 appearances.


at start of 2001–02 season, baggio scored 8 goals in first 9 matches, leading him top of serie goalscoring table. in eighth league appearance of season, against piacenza, baggio scored goal later suffered injury. week later, against venezia, scored penalty, endured more serious injury following hard challenge caused him tear acl of left knee, keeping him out of action 4 months. suffered second serious injury season, tearing meniscus in left knee, after returning team, , coming off bench, in coppa italia semi-final against parma on 31 january 2002. operated on 4 february 2002 , returned 3 matches before end of season, making recovery in 76 days. on 21 april 2002, in first game after comeback, baggio came on substitute score 2 goals against fiorentina, helping brescia win match. scored again against bologna, saving brescia relegation on final matchday, , bringing seasonal tally 11 goals in 12 serie matches. despite baggio s performances, italy national team head coach giovanni trapattoni did not deem him fit, prompting trapattoni leave baggio out of final squad 2002 world cup. trapattoni expressed concern bringing baggio world cup due presence of francesco totti , alessandro del piero in role, believing create rivalry between players. after missing out on tournament, baggio reversed initial decision retire after world cup, expressing intention surpass 200 serie goal mark.


baggio maintained high level of performance under new coach gianni de biasi. baggio managed 12 goals , 9 assists during 2002–03 season, helping brescia eighth-place finish , uefa intertoto cup spot. scored 300th career goal penalty on 15 december 2002, in brescia s 3–1 home victory on perugia, setting-up 1 of igli tare s goals. baggio first player in on 50 years reach milestone, , 318 goals, fourth-highest scoring italian player in competitions, behind silvio piola, alessandro del piero , giuseppe meazza.


in 2003–04 season, final season of career, baggio recorded 12 goals , 11 assists. scored 200th goal in serie in 2–2 draw against parma on 14 march 2004, saving brescia relegation, finished season in 11th place. baggio first player in 30 years surpass 200-goal milestone, , 1 of 7 players have accomplished feat. baggio scored final , 205th serie career goal on second last matchday, in 2–1 home win on coppa italia winners lazio on 9 may 2004; set brescia s first goal in match. played last career match on 16 may 2004 on final matchday of season @ san siro against milan, 4–2 loss serie champions; set-up matuzalém s goal. in 88th minute, de biasi substituted baggio, prompting 80,000 present @ san siro give him standing ovation; milan defender paolo maldini embraced him before left pitch.


with brescia, baggio scored 46 goals in 101 appearances in competitions, scoring 45 goals in 95 serie appearances, , 1 goal in 2 european matches. baggio made 4 coppa italia appearances brescia. baggio retired brescia s all-time leading goalscorer in serie a. ended career 205 goals in serie a, making him seventh-highest scorer of time, behind silvio piola, francesco totti (who overtook him in 2011), gunnar nordahl, giuseppe meazza, josé altafini , antonio di natale (who overtook him in 2015). baggio s number 10 shirt retired brescia in honour, , considered club s greatest ever player. before baggio had joined brescia, had never been able avoid relegation after being newly promoted serie a, in on 40 years. during 4 years under baggio, brescia recorded best ever serie run , never relegated.
